Adipotide

Prohibitin-Targeting Peptidomimetic | Experimental Anti-Obesity

CKGGRAKDC ligand homes to prohibitin/annexin A2 on white-fat endothelium; linked D-(KLAKLAK)2 disrupts mitochondrial membranes post-internalization, triggering localized endothelial apoptosis and adipocyte loss..

Cagrilintide

Long-Acting Amylin Receptor Agonist | Weight Loss & Diabetes

Subcutaneous injection enables optimal bioavailability, targeting dual amylin and calcitonin receptors for satiety and metabolic regulation. Enhances insulin sensitivity and controls gastric emptying.

Join others researching Tadalafil — share findings, ask questions, and learn from real experiences Tadalafil is a long-acting PDE5 inhibitor FDA-approved for erectile dysfunction (ED), benign prostatic hyperplasia (BPH), and pulmonary arterial hypertension (PAH). Its extended half-life of approximately 17.5 hours provides a therapeutic window of up to 36 hours, earning it the nickname 'the weekend pill.' Unlike shorter-acting PDE5 inhibitors, tadalafil is uniquely suited for daily low-dose use (2.5-5mg), which maintains steady-state plasma levels and allows for spontaneous sexual activity without timing constraints. Originally developed by ICOS Corporation and marketed by Eli Lilly as Cialis, tadalafil received FDA approval in 2003 for ED and has since become one of the most widely prescribed medications in its class. Beyond sexual health, tadalafil has gained attention for its cardiovascular and hemodynamic benefits, including improved endothelial function, reduced blood pressure, and enhanced exercise capacity. Tadalafil selectively inhibits phosphodiesterase type 5 (PDE5), the enzyme responsible for degrading cyclic guanosine monophosphate (cGMP) in smooth muscle tissue. During sexual stimulation, nitric oxide (NO) is released in the corpus cavernosum, activating guanylate cyclase and increasing cGMP levels. Elevated cGMP causes smooth muscle relaxation in penile arteries and the corpus cavernosum, facilitating increased blood flow and erection. By blocking PDE5, tadalafil prolongs and amplifies this cGMP-mediated vasodilatory signaling cascade. PDE5 is also expressed in pulmonary vasculature, prostatic smooth muscle, and the bladder neck, which accounts for tadalafil's therapeutic effects in PAH and BPH/LUTS. Tadalafil has high selectivity for PDE5 over PDE6 (the retinal isoform), which contributes to its lower incidence of visual disturbances compared to sildenafil.

How long after stopping EPO do benefits disappear?

EPO's effects begin diminishing once injections stop as red blood cells have a natural 120-day lifespan. Hemoglobin returns toward baseline within 2-3 weeks of discontinuation. Most performance benefits fade quickly, making continued use necessary for sustained effects, which is why athletes faced testing challenges in endurance sports.
